
Baseball Completes Series Sweep At Houston
March 04, 2001 | Baseball
March 4, 2001
HOUSTON, Tex. - Freshman Fraser Dizard registered his first collegiate save and the USC Trojans completed a three-game series sweep Sunday with a 4-3 win against the Houston Cougars.
Dizard entered the game in the ninth with two outs and the tying run on second for the Trojans (12-4), who are ranked No. 4 in the nation according to ESPN/USA Today Baseball Weekly and No. 5 in Baseball America and Collegiate Baseball.
Anthony Reyes (1-0) picked up his first win of the season, going six innings and allowing two runs on seven hits. He struck out five and walked two batters. Gene Flores (1-2) took the loss for the Cougars (6-12).
With the sweep, the Trojans avenge last year's series sweep by the Cougars at Dedeaux Field. USC now has a four-game winning streak.
Seth Davidson singled with one out in the first in front of a crowd of 803 at Cougar Field. Anthony Lunetta reached on a throwing error by Houston shortstop Keith Ahrens. Back-to-back RBI singles by Josh Persell and Rob Garibaldi gave the Trojans an early 2-0 lead.
The Cougars got on the scoreboard in the sixth. Center fielder Michael Bourn reached on a single and advanced to third on an error by Reyes on a failed pickoff attempt. He scored on a wild pitch by Reyes. With runners at first and second, Reyes got Gabe Lucas to ground out into an inning-ending double play.
USC answered with two runs in the seventh. With the bases loaded and no outs, Garibaldi scored on a walk to Alberto Concepcion and freshman Michael Moon scored when Bill Peavey grounded into a double play. The Cougars scored once in the seventh and the eighth, cutting the Trojans lead to a 4-3 margin.
